Intervention / Comparator Agent  
Type  Name  Details 
Comparator Agent  Active control group - Plyometric training  consists of 4 different types of exercises ( Two feet ankle hop, box drills, squat jump, and depth jump). The active control intervention is for 6 weeks long, with three sessions per week a total of 18 supervised sessions. During the 1st and 2nd week 2sets of 10 reps with 22 inch box height , 3rd and 4th 3 sets of 10 reps with 24 inch box, 5th and 6th week 4 sets 10 reps with 26 inch box will the performed  
Intervention  Isometric training  consists of 2 exercises( isometric exercise for patellar tendon and isometric exercise for achilles tendon). The intervention is for 6 weeks long, with three sessions per week- a total of 18 supervised sessions. Each exercise will be performed for 4 reps and 5 sets per session . No progression will be given

Brief Summary
Modification(s)  
This study is based on investigating the effect of isometric training on tendon stiffness and jump performance in recreational jumping and sprinting athletes( sports that involve jumping and landing during play, such as badminton, volleyball, tennis, long jump, and high jump, and sprinting sports )  . Participants will be screened based on the mentioned inclusion and exclusion criteria. Jump performance and tendon stiffness will be assessed using the Jump Performance application and Myoton Pro. The mentioned outcome measures will be collected, analyzed, and the interpretation of data will be documented, which will provide information about the performance profiling of the recreational sprinting and jumping athletes
